Full Show - Episode 1071
On our weekly Tech Talk, Michael Babcock demonstrates new features of iOS 14.5, and introduces us to Fable, a community of accessibility testers. Are the Blue Jays starting to turn their season around? Brock Richardson shares his thoughts in his sports report. We check in with Grant Hardy, AMI Reporter in Vancouver, to preview an AMI This Week feature on Matthew Shifrin. Community Reporter Nick D’Ambrosio highlights his experience getting vaccinated for COVID-19, and gives us an update on Montreal’s pandemic developments. Last week, free software was released to help the blind and partially sighted explore the universe through sound. We learn more about this with one of its developers! Danielle McLaughlin and Noa Mendelsohn Aviv of the Canadian Civil Liberties Association update us on Quebec’s Bill 21.
Episode 613 of the Kelly and Company podcast, hosted by AMI, titled "Full Show - Episode 1071" was published on May 3, 2021 and runs 105 minutes.
